California's mild winters mean that basement window installation can often happen year-round, but the warmer months, especially late spring through early fall, are generally preferred. This is when weather is most predictable, minimizing disruptions and allowing for efficient work. However, be mindful of heatwaves in certain inland areas that could affect comfort for installers and potentially the materials. When exploring options, remember that the type of housing stock prevalent in areas like Oakland – which often includes older homes with unique architectural features – can influence the complexity and therefore the overall investment for basement windows. It’s wise to look for installers who understand these specific building styles.

When is the best time of year for basement window installation in California?

While California's climate is generally forgiving, late spring through early fall is often ideal for basement window installation. This period offers the most stable weather, minimizing potential rain or extreme heat disruptions. This allows for smoother work and ensures your new windows settle in comfortably.

How do California's permitting requirements affect basement window installation?

While basement window replacements typically don't require extensive permitting in California unless structural changes are involved, it's always best to confirm local ordinances.
